1. Batemans Bay Football Club
Batemans Bay Football Club, also known as 'The Sea Hawks' is a premier sport organisation in the region. The club offers football training and games for both juniors and seniors throughout the year. It aims to instil team spirit, leadership, and good sportsmanship qualities. The club operates from Hanging Rock Oval and has access to other grounds in the region. 2. Batemans Bay Surf Life Saving Club
Batemans Bay Surf Life Saving Club is situated on Melaleuca Crescent in Malua Bay. The club provides surf life-saving training to surfers, water-sport enthusiasts, and anyone interested in promoting beach and water safety. The club has over 500 members, including Nippers (junior members), seniors, and life members. 4. Tomakin Sports and Social Club
Tomakin Sports and Social Club is situated on Sunpatch Parade in Tomakin, approximately 10 minutes drive South of Batemans Bay. The club offers activities such as bowls, golf, fishing, snooker, and darts, among others. The club conducts social events throughout the year, including a Christmas party and New Year's Eve functions. 6. Batemans Bay Tennis Club
Batemans Bay Tennis Club is a community-driven club that offers tennis coaching, competition, and social events. The club aims to make tennis accessible to all community members. The club conducts adult and junior competitions, school holiday tennis camps, and coach-led lessons during school terms.
